Celebrate Christmas at the FFA/Ag Museum

By TPR News Desk, 11/09/2009

The La Porte City FFA Historical & Ag Museum is busy planning their annual Festival of Trees holiday celebration. All decked out in holiday splendor, the Museum will be ready for viewing beginning Saturday, November 21st. Local clubs, organizations, and churches are supplying decorated trees as part of the festivities. The public will be able to vote on for their favorite tree to be crowned, the People’s Choice. The Festival of Trees runs during normal business hours, Tuesday and Thursday’s from 1:00 pm to 4:00 pm and Saturday’s 9:00 am to noon, from November 21 through December 5th. Closed Thanksgiving Day.

 

The Museum will participate in La Porte City’s, “Christmas in Our Town” celebration on December 5th. La Porte City merchants and organizations are planning a full day of holiday events for the entire family. The Museum will be open extended hours from 9:00 am – 1:00 pm that day. Voting for People’s Choice decorated tree will conclude at 1:00 pm. Be sure to stop by and view the Museum’s holiday decorations as part of your tour of La Porte City. After the event, most of the trees will be given to families in the area.

 

The Museum will also be the drop off point for the Women’s Club, “Make it a Souper Christmas” project. The public is encouraged to donate cans of soup that will be donated to the Lord’s Pantry food bank. This project runs through December 12,

 

The Museum will close for the season on December 12th. Thank you all for attending this year’s exhibits and events. Watch for upcoming details for next season’s theme and schedule of events. Museum will re-open in early April.
